Publicidade

segunda-feira, 24 de outubro de 2016

Biblioteca de Gráficos 3D Mesa 13.0.0 RC chegou, a versão Final poderia ser lançada em 28 de outubro.


O Mesa 13.0.0 RC2 já está disponível para testes públicos



Hoje, 24 de outubro de 2016, Emil Velikov, um engenheiro de versão de software trabalhando para Collabora, anunciou a disponibilidade do marco segunda versão Release Candidate (RC) do próximo Graphics Library 13.0.0 Mesa 3D.

O ciclo de desenvolvimento do ramo principal Mesa Gráficos 3D Biblioteca 13.0.0, que deve ser lançado no final deste mês, no dia 28 de outubro, começou na semana passada, no dia 19 de outubro, com o Release Candidate 1 marco. E hoje, nós somos capazes de testar a segunda versão RC, que introduz ainda mais correções de bugs e melhorias.

Entre as mudanças implementadas na Mesa 13.0.0 RC2, podemos citar a mudança das definições BlendBarrier e PrimitiveBoundingBox na categoria ES3.2 para GLAPI, a exportação de todos GLES (OpenGL ES) 3.2 funções na biblioteca libGLESv2.so, eo conjunto do argumento VISIBILITY_CFLAGS para GLAPI compartilhado para o automake o arquivo MAPI genérico despachante OpenVG.

Mesa Gráficos 3D Biblioteca 13.0.0 chega em 28 de outubro de 2016

Mesa 13.0.0 RC2 também acrescenta um par de melhorias para a próxima geração servidor de exibição Wayland, como uma correção para o caminho de erro ea adição de falta de retorno de chamada destroy_window, aborda cargas de 64 bits de LDS para o motorista RadeonSI, e resolve bloco cópias de matrizes de duplos e estruturas para tradutor GLSL-to-TGSI da Mesa.

Também parece que as decls de entrada e saída do tradutor GLSL-to-TGSI agora são classificados pelo índice TGSI, a função primitive_restart já está definido somente quando o índice de reinício está no intervalo, transições cmask agora são permitidos, sem rápido clara para o rAdV motorista, que agora usa emit_icmp para samples_identical.

Mais detalhes técnicos sobre as mudanças implementadas neste segundo Release Candidate da próxima Graphics Library 13.0.0 Mesa 3D deve ser encontrada no changelog anexado abaixo. Enquanto isso, você pode fazer o download do arquivo fonte do Mesa 3D 13.0.0 RC2 e fazer um teste..

Changelog


Dave Airlie (2):
      rAdV: usar emit_icmp para samples_identical
      rAdV: permitir transições cmask sem rápido clara

Emil Velikov (3):
      automake: não se esqueça de pegar wglext.h no tarball
      ANV: automake: limpar o arquivo JSON gerados durante make clean
      Actualizar versão para 13.0.0-rc2

Eric Engestrom (1):
      wsi / Wayland: caminho de erro correção

Francisco Jerez (2):
      glapi: Mova definições PrimitiveBoundingBox e BlendBarrier
. na categoria ES3.2
      Reverter "Reverter" mapi: export tudo GLES 3.2 funções em libGLESv2.so ""

Ilia Mirkin (2):
      NV50, nvc0: evitar a leitura fora dos limites quando se falsa tão Informação
      NV50 / ir: textura processo de deslocamento de fontes como fontes regulares

Jason Ekstrand (1):
      ANV: sufixo arquivo intel_icd com a CPU host

Jonathan Gray (1):
      mapi: automake: VISIBILITY_CFLAGS definidos para glapi compartilhada

Nicolai Hähnle (5):
      st / glsl_to_tgsi: bloco cópias de correção de matrizes de duplas
      st / glsl_to_tgsi: correção de bloco cópias de matrizes de estruturas
      st / glsl_to_tgsi: entrada classificar e decls saída pelo índice TGSI
      st / mesa: somente primitive_restart definido quando o índice de reinício está no intervalo
      radeonsi: fixar cargas de 64 bits a partir de LDS

Samuel Pitoiset (1):
      nvc0: não quebrar o estado 3D, empurrando MS coordenadas de Fermi

Stencel, Joanna (1):
     adicionar  EGL / Wayland: faltando destroy_window callback




Fonte

Até a próxima!!